Grab Holdings Limited Fundamental Analysis

Grab Holdings Limited (GRAB) shows weak financial fundamentals with a PE ratio of 67.22, profit margin of 7.92%, and ROE of 4.10%. The company generates $3.3B in annual revenue with strong year-over-year growth of 18.57%.
